Adesokann broke the Paralympic record with his first lift of 175kg and later set a world record of 178kg in his second attempt. He returned the third time to lift 180kg.

Adesokan’s feat did not surprise many of the Paralympic officials as he entered the Games as the world champion. He set the initial world record of 177kg at the Fazza Powerlifting Championships where he picked the qualifying ticket for the Paralympics.
